| Description: | Enhance your understanding of international business with our International Business Economics MSc. You gain a solid grounding in economic theory that explains business behaviour – both at firm-level and within the global macroeconomy.
You’ll study microeconomic principles relating to the theories of firms and consumers. We also cover macroeconomic principles underpinning national and international economies.
You’ll also learn about managerial economics and how firms optimise their human resources. This expands your employment opportunities in the business, management and financial sectors. And you’ll gain the skills – and have the opportunity – to undertake independent research in an area of business economics. |
